Eli Lilly and Company (LLY) surged 4.1399% in pre-market trading on January 8, 2026, signaling renewed investor confidence in the pharmaceutical giant. This upward momentum follows strategic developments in its therapeutic pipeline, particularly in GLP-1 treatments, which remain a focal point for market analysts.

The stock's performance contrasts with broader healthcare sector volatility, as Eli Lilly's robust R&D initiatives and partnerships continue to attract attention. Recent collaborations with firms like Insilico Medicine and NVIDIA underscore its commitment to advancing innovative therapies, potentially enhancing long-term growth prospects. These strategic moves align with positive sentiment around obesity and diabetes management solutions, a market segment where the company holds significant influence.

Despite a 0.04% intraday dip noted in some reports, the pre-market rally suggests strong positioning for

as it navigates competitive dynamics in the biopharma space. Analysts have highlighted the company's diversified portfolio and high-margin products as key differentiators, reinforcing its appeal amid sector-wide challenges.

With ongoing advancements in personalized medicine and digital health integration, Eli Lilly is positioned to benefit from long-term trends in chronic disease management. Analysts anticipate continued revenue growth and market share expansion, especially as the company's GLP-1 therapies gain regulatory approvals and widespread adoption.
